2-in-1-folding-treadmill-flylinktech-homHow to Choose a Foldable Flat Treadmill

Folding treadmills with flat surfaces are ideal for homes and apartments with small spaces. Before you choose one think about how you intend to use it.

Some treadmills fold up include interactive features so that you can follow along with trainer-led exercises. Some come with streaming apps for entertainment, like Netflix and YouTube.

Size

A flat foldable treadmill can help you reach your fitness goals in a brief amount of time. When selecting a treadmill that folds be sure to be aware of its dimensions, speed, and weight capacity. You may also want to consider features, such as the device holder or touchscreen built-in. The best treadmills for folding are sturdy and fold easily into a compact size storage. Some treadmills that fold can fit under your desk, meaning you can fit some exercise in your next Zoom conference.

The first thing you need to determine is how much space you have for your new treadmill. You can then narrow down your options and choose a model that suits you. You can choose an exercise machine that folds and can be used for both running and walking, depending on your requirements.

Check the frame of a treadmill that folds ensure that it's durable and strong. It should be able to move around once folded and unfolded. If you are able, have a friend or two assist you in getting this treadmill in your home after it arrives in the box. This is particularly important if you intend to perform full-incline workouts since the deck could be difficult to move around.

If you are unsure of what the ideal treadmill is capable of then you can consult an instructor or specialist at the fitness store for guidance. It's recommended to test the treadmill before buying it to make sure that it will fit your body comfortably and offers all the functions you require.

However, the ability to fold treadmills has nothing to do with how effective it is as an exercise device. When it comes to a good workout, factors like speed or incline are more important. The good news is that there are now many treadmills on the market that are both foldable and top-quality. This is great for people who have limited space but still want to perform an exercise.

Safety

Foldable treadmills are a great way to save space in the home. Instead of having a bulky permanent fixture that sits out in the open, a folding treadmill can be put in a closet or under your bed. It is also crucial to determine the non-negotiable features you want in your treadmill, like an accessory for your device or a touchscreen built-in, prior to choosing a particular model. The weight capacity of the treadmill and the ease at that it can be folded are also important factors to consider. Some treadmills require two people to fold or unfold.

Before using a treadmill that folds, make sure to go through the user's manual. It will help you understand the safety features and how to operate your treadmill properly. The manual will also give you maintenance tips to keep your treadmill in good working order.

Warming up is the very first thing you should do before using a treadmill. It is important to warm up before using a treadmill. To do this, walk around the house or do some gentle stretching exercises. It's also important to feel the belt speed and incline functionality of your machine. Begin your workout by adjusting the settings.

If you are planning to do intense workouts, look for treadmills with an incline function that allows you to adjust the deck's angle at various angles to suit your needs. This will improve your performance and make the workout more difficult. You should also select the treadmill with a motor power appropriate to your fitness level. Beginners can get by with a 2.0-2.5 CHP motor, however competitive runners should opt for an engine that is more powerful.

A foldable treadmill that uses FOP (fold-on-base) design is a great choice for a compact treadmill. It's important to bear in mind that not all treadmills with a FOP come with a gas shock to aid in the gradual lowering of the deck to the ground when unfolded. If your treadmill doesn't have gas shock, it could be dangerous for children and pets. When a treadmill is unfolded it can cause injury to feet, hands, and heads.

Adjustability

If you are limited in space at home to install a treadmill, or you reside in a cramped space and do not want to be constantly reminded of your workout, look for models that fold flat. These treadmills are great for those looking to shed some weight, improve their cardiovascular fitness, or simply get fit without having to venture outside in the rain or cold.

These models are often lighter and have an accelerated maximum speed than treadmills without folding. They can be a good choice for those who only require walking. This 3G Cardio 80i Fold Flat Treadmill is a good example, since it can be folded vertically and fit under the bed to make it easier to store. It also has some nice-to-have features, like ports for headphones as well as USB as well as holders for devices, and nine workout programs that are pre-set.

A good treadmill that folds up has a mechanism that makes it simple to fold and unfold with hydraulics. Many foldable models are heavy and isn't easy to move them with the help of two people. This can be made simpler with hydraulic systems that have simple switches.

Some treadmills with folding capabilities have a fold-on pin design which raises the running surface off of the ground. This isn't an issue for those who only plan to walk on the treadmill, but it can be a hassle for those who like to run or do full-on incline workouts.

The frame of the treadmill should be sturdy enough to withstand the strain and last for several years. On the site of the manufacturer look for an assurance that covers the frame and other components and labor for a minimum of one year. This is crucial because treadmills are a costly investment. If the warranty does not meet your expectations, consider another model. You can find a wide selection of treadmills that fold up with varying prices. Some are extremely expensive, but some are quite affordable. Some models include a money back guarantee. This is a great opportunity to try the model before buying it.

Interactivity

This treadmill folds out from Sunny Health and Fitness is an excellent option for those who want an option that is compact. It is designed with smart technology, so it can be used in combination with a workout program. You can follow sessions that are led by a trainer and monitor your performance metrics while you're on the move. The treadmill also has 15 automatic incline levels which can be adjusted with pressing buttons on the safety rails or the console.

The front console of this folding treadmill features 7" pivoting HD touchscreen. It is also equipped with two speakers per side which allows you to listen to music or audiobooks while working out. The touchscreen is simple to read and offers all the information you need about your workout, including time, distance and calories burned. The JTX Slimline treadmill comes with 36 detailed predefined workout programs and 3 user-defined programs. This allows you to create your own custom routine that is based on your fitness goals.

To ensure that you can make use of your new folding treadmill to its full potential, make sure to test it out before buying. You can test it by running or walking on it to determine how comfortable it is. You can also check the maximum weight and height limits. If you intend to use it at home, it is worth assessing the amount of noise it creates and if it has any built-in features to help you sleep.

It's worth taking into consideration the amount of space you have to store your treadmill when it's not in use. You might need to purchase a storage bag or find a creative way to place it under your bed based on where you intend to place it at your home.

When you are choosing a treadmill that folds be sure to consider the frame's construction. You'll want to be sure it is sturdy and made of high-quality materials. If you plan to use it outdoors, a powder-coated finish is the best option as it will protect the frame from corrosion and other environmental elements. Finally, it's worth checking the warranty provided by the manufacturer to be certain that you're covered in the event that something happens to your machine.
